Signs your commercial stamped concrete needs professional repair often become noticeable during routine inspections or everyday use. Property owners might observe cracks developing across the surface, which can compromise the integrity and safety of the area. Additionally, areas of the stamped concrete may start to lift, shift, or settle unevenly, especially in high-traffic zones or after extreme weather conditions. These issues can lead to further deterioration if not addressed promptly, prompting property managers or business owners to seek the expertise of local contractors who specialize in stamped concrete repair.
Other common indicators include the fading or discoloration of the stamped pattern, which can diminish the visual appeal of the surface. Spalling or flaking sections may also appear, indicating that the concrete’s surface is deteriorating. Over time, loose or hollow-sounding areas might develop, suggesting underlying problems that require professional intervention.
